    Understanding Bloodborne Pathogens: The Importance of Training Employees and Staff

    In various industries, particularly those in healthcare, sanitation, and emergency response, the awareness and understanding of bloodborne pathogens (BBPs) are critical. Bloodborne pathogens are infectious microorganisms in human blood that can cause disease in humans. Common examples include HIV, hepatitis B virus (HBV), and hepatitis C virus (HCV). For employees and staff, especially those who may come into contact with blood or other potentially infectious materials, having a comprehensive knowledge of these pathogens is vital not only for their health and safety but also for preventing wider public health risks.

    Training staff about bloodborne pathogens is essential for several reasons. First and foremost, it equips employees with the information they need to recognize and effectively respond to situations involving potential exposure. This training typically covers the nature of these pathogens, modes of transmission, and the appropriate use of personal protective equipment (PPE). Employees who are knowledgeable about BBPs can practice safer work habits and adhere to established protocols, significantly reducing the risk of transmission. Moreover, awareness of the legal and ethical responsibilities regarding BBPs fosters a culture of safety and accountability within the workplace.

    Furthermore, organizations that prioritize training related to bloodborne pathogens can reap the benefits of improved employee morale and public trust. Employees who feel safe and protected in their workplace are generally more satisfied and motivated. On a broader scale, ensuring that staff members are educated about BBPs can help mitigate potential legal ramifications and associated costs that arise from non-compliance with health regulations. By fostering an informed workforce, organizations not only safeguard their employees and clients but also contribute to the overall health and safety standards in their communities. In light of these factors, the importance of training for employees and staff on bloodborne pathogens cannot be overstated; it is a key component in promoting a safe, compliant, and effective working environment.

    It is always important to not only take care of patients but also taking care of yourself in any medical profession.  Blood born pathogens like HIV, HBV, or AIDS are serious risk to any health professional because they can be contracted by several means of exposure.

    PPE or BSI should always be a number one priority for health care workers not only when dealing with patients but also when dealing with clean up or any other time that a worker may come in contact with BBP.  This is also why it is important for a worker to know what guidelines there employer recommends and knowing the different chemicals used for cleaning up BBP such as blood or vomit.

    OSHA enforces many regulations whey it comes to dealing with the clean up and the disposal of any contaminated items.  This is why it is important for workers to know the standards that are in place to keep them safe in all situations dealing with BBP.

    Janitorial Hazards

    The work of janitors and janitorial staff can expose them to various hazards, including harsh cleaning chemicals, ergonomic strain, slip-and-fall risks, and bloodborne pathogens. They must adhere to safety protocols and protective measures to safeguard their own health and that of others. Often collaborating as part of a team, they build strong relationships with their clients, solidifying their roles as the behind-the-scenes public health and safety champions.
